H.J.Res. 567 (99th)
A joint resolution to commend the people and government of Spain for their commitment to democracy as reflected most recently by their strong vote of support for NATO and to maintain their commitment to the common defense of the democratic principles shared by our two great democratic nations and the other democracies of the Western Alliance.

Summary
Commends the people and the Government of Spain for their support of continued participation in the North Atlantic Treaty Organization (NATO) and their commitment to democracy.
